SUMMARY:Fake News as a Socio-political-psychological Phenomenon: Evidence f
 rom China
DESCRIPTION:Co-sponsored by the Fairbank Center for Chinese Studies\n\nThe 
 spread of online falsity is one of the most pressing global challenges of 
 the day. It is detrimental to the proper functioning of a society\, becaus
 e it blocks quality information\, erodes social trust\, and breeds group c
 onflicts. It is also a serious concern in China. With hundreds of millions
  of users\, Chinese social media have been awash with unfiltered misinform
 ation. How gullible are people to misinformation on social media? What are
  the factors that may contribute to their patterns of veracity judgment an
 d behavioral tendencies? What are the preventative measures at our disposa
 l we might possibly use as social interventions? This talk is to provide s
 ome initial answers to these questions by presenting results from a set of
  survey experiments on samples of Chinese Internet users. By drawing upon 
 empirical evidence from a non-Western population\, this talk is aimed to s
 hed further light on our understanding of false news.
